A U.S. District Court Judge's controversial ruling has at least one law enforcement official up in arms.

Bristol County Sheriff Tom Hodgson is calling Judge Mark Wolfe's ruling "outrageous", after Wolfe OK'd the sex-change operation for an inmate to be funded by taxpayer dollars.

Wolfe says it's the only adequate treatment for Michelle Kosilek, formerly known as Robert, and his gender identity disorder.

Hodgson says if the judge's ruling stands, it could open up a can of worms.

Hodgson believes the State Department of Corrections should appeal the judge's decision. Kosilek is currently serving a life sentence without parole after killing his wife in 1990.
